        Perth Amboy flower shop set to close after 115 years in business

        Petrick's Flowers has been family-run for generations and is one of the oldest businesses in the city.

        A Perth Amboy flower shop is set to close after more than 100 years in business.
        Petrick's Flowers has been family-run for generations and is one of the oldest businesses in the city. It first opened in 1910 and even featured the first telephone in the neighborhood.
        The current owner says the landlord is selling the property, and he is ready to retire.
        "It just gives you a warm feeling being able to service people and help them out and they appreciate what you've done,” says owner William Petrick.
        The property is set to be sold on Monday. Petrick says the shop does not have an official closing date yet.
